- The ARRL Solar UpdateSolar activity reached moderate levels with an M1.5/1N flare on July 8 from Region 4482.There are currently five numbered regions on the visible disk. Region 4482 demonstrated continued growth and developed a delta spot within its trailing spot group. Region 4485 displayed new flux emergence. Regions 4486 and 4487 were newly numbered during the period. […]
